Having been concerned by the government and every aspect of the society, the releasing process is one of the most significant part of the Earthquake Early Warning System. Aiming at the vital technical issue, for instance, the accuracy of the estimation of ground motion parameters and the performance of the data process and communication, this thesis is working on the system architecture, database, data flow, network interface, session protocol of system and technical parameters of system. The main work enumerate as follows.1.According to the demands of the Earthquake Early Warning Release System, 8220 strong motion records are collected. Based on these records, the earthquake motion parameters estimation method of Huo Junrong and the method of NGA are compared, which results in applying Huo’s method in the system.2.Considering the time-demand of the releasing process, a quick method of processing wide-range slope parameters is proposed. Also, in order to accelerate the searching speed of the nearest faults, a spatial indexing method based on the quaternary tree is designed. These methods solves the problem of the huge data capacity, resulting in the possibility to apply data process on the Smartphone and other devices. A design pattern which constantly improve the performance of the earthquake motion parameters estimation method is brought forward.3.The design of the system architecture is brought forward, which guarantees the system performance, stability, robustness and efficiency. The network interface and session protocol are also designed and given. The network interface design improves the reliability of data communication, while the session protocol ensures the safety and integrity in data communication.4.To analyze and discuss the technical parameters of Earthquake Early Warning Release System, a brief evaluation program is brought forward. The Earthquake Early Warning Release System of Capital Region is evaluated by this program. The result is given in this thesis.
